Rob Wootton wins coveted Ivan Marks memorial. The ninth running of the two-day Ivan Marks Memorial Event was greeted with a sell-out attendance of anglers, and many spectators to boot, fished at the fabulous Leicestershire Glebe complex of Mallory Park Fisheries, which also included the Foundation Lake situated adjacent to the famous race circuit. The 100 anglers that fished on each day experienced different conditions, as on the Saturday it was a very chilly venue indeed and the fish thought exactly the same! Although the weights look quite impressive it was hard going for most, but the class acts shone through. One man who made the job look easy was Preston Innovations-backed Adam Wakelin, who came well clear of the field after leading from the start, drawn on the first peg on Glebe Pool 4 and catching steadily with the feeder to amass a weight of 154lb 4oz of mainly carp.

Reserve ticket sees Browning rod in Fisho FinalBrowning Hotrods ace, Andy Leathers has qualified for the Fish 'O' Mania Final, after winning last weekend's qualifier at Barford Lakes, in Norfolk. Heavy rain overnight and cold conditions all day made for a hard match for most, but with a few anglers failing to turn up, Andy was left with plenty of room and a spare peg to his left!Drawing Peg 30, Andrew fished worm and caster to the corner, and worm and groundbait down the edge. He was able to keep fish coming virtually all day, and win the match with a 154lb 15oz net of F1s and carp to 10lb. Runner up was Middy rod, Marc Rodger who drew Peg 3 on the Top Lake, where he fished pellet shallow down the edge to net carp and F1s for his 91lb net.

Awesome Andy makes it three finals in three years. Preston Innovations and Sonubaits-backed ace, Andy Powers has qualified for the Maver Match This Final for the third year on the trot, after winning the qualifier at Boldings Fishery in Shropshire. Andy is now the first angler to qualify for all of the Match This finals to date – a truly unbelievable achievement by the Somerset-based rod. Andy drew Peg 28 on Chestnut and opted to fish caster shallow to catch F1s ranging between 1-3lb.

Drennan Cup Champ wins Ivan Marks memorial with 238lb haul. Shimano and Dynamite Baits-backed angling consultant Rob Wootton has won the Ivan Marks memorial weekend, with a 238lb haul of carp. The catch marks the third time that Rob has won the prestigious trophy, with all three winning weights being in excess of 200lb. Rob explained: “Of all the matches that I fish in the course of a year, the Ivan Marks Memorial means a lot to me – not just because it is a prestigious event to win, but also because I knew Ivan, and he was a great inspiration to me.
